    Needing more practice with the 250 Imagon, I went to a local garden on "Black Friday" (the camera is mostly black, the film is black and white, so I guess I was "in the spirit").

    This one is my favorite of the day:

    11-25-16-006 by Drew Saunders, on Flickr

    This one is my girlfriend's favorite. I was first attracted to the petals on the pavers, but felt that adding the live flowers added more context:

    11-25-16-005 by Drew Saunders, on Flickr

    And I like how this one turned out:

    11-25-16-001 by Drew Saunders, on Flickr

    All with the 7.7/9.5 disk at the 7.7 setting, all Ilford Delta 100 film, most at the 1/100 (my 1/125 setting is 1/3 stop slow) a few at 1/45 (my 1/60 is 1/2 stop slow).
